UN Calls for Fair Resource Distribution in Libya

The United Nations Support Mission in Libya (UNSMIL) renewed its call for equitable and transparent distribution of resources across Libya, emphasising its importance for all citizens.

The statement came following a meeting on Sunday between Deputy Special Representative of the UN Secretary-General, Resident Coordinator, and Humanitarian Coordinator for Libya, Aeneas Chuma, and German Ambassador Ralph Tarraf to discuss shared priorities.

The UN mission highlighted Libya’s urgent need for sustainable development funding, stating that transparent resource allocation is crucial for the well-being of all Libyan citizens. “An equitable and transparent distribution of resources is essential for everyone in Libya,” the UN mission said in its statement.

Previously, Acting UN Special Envoy Stephanie Khoury urged Libyan institutions to prioritise reaching a unified budget agreement that would ensure a fair, responsible, and transparent use of the country’s wealth.

She made these remarks in September during the signing ceremony of an agreement between the House of Representatives and the High Council of State concerning the Libyan Central Bank.

The UN’s consistent calls for fair resource allocation come amid Libya’s ongoing struggle with economic instability and political division, with rival factions controlling different regions.

The UN has stressed that a unified budget is critical to prevent further financial fragmentation and to ensure that Libya’s oil revenues benefit all Libyans, including future generations.

The meeting with the German Ambassador also underscored the role of international partners in supporting Libya’s path to sustainable development.

Both parties agreed on the importance of international cooperation in promoting financial transparency and creating inclusive economic opportunities in Libya.
